Lepi & Associates and Zane State College teamed up to host a car wash and bake sale to help raise money for the Brenda Hoffman Memorial Scholarship.

According to Megan Jones, Recruitment Coordinator for Zane State College, the scholarship, which the fundraiser will help fund, is available to all Zane State students, but priority will be given to those studying physical therapy.

Hoffman was a Zane State College Physical Therapist Assistant Alumna and worked as a physical therapist assistant with the Genesis Healthcare System.

Brad Hollingsworth, a friend of Hoffman’s that had the idea for the endowed scholarship, went to Lepi a few weeks ago looking to raise money for the scholarship, according to Roderick Gibson, Director of Marketing for Lepi & Associates.

“Brenda and Brad were very close friends, and he is competing in the Ironman Florida in her honor and to raise funds for the scholarship,” said Gibson.

Hollingsworth is working to raise money leading up to the Ironman Florida, which he will be competing in on Nov. 2. He has a goal of raising $20,000 for the scholarship as he trains for the 140.6 mile race.

The car wash and bake sale is Friday, June 28 until 7 p.m.
